Output e4a503d0cd0b1532bf697a9151b7aeff1812dbd1f9da1045978fe4f871ff31b6:1

value
595028
script pubkey
OP_0 OP_PUSHBYTES_20 f7d31a5a06c9b32d817d200f625f830c31a95fcf
address
bc1q7lf35ksxexejmqtayq8kyhurpsc6jh70wekf3e
transaction
e4a503d0cd0b1532bf697a9151b7aeff1812dbd1f9da1045978fe4f871ff31b6
confirmations
373767
spent
true